How Banks Stock Price Actually Works
Banks Stock Price reflects investor confidence in a financial institution’s ability to grow earnings, manage risk, and maintain trust. Unlike physical assets, stock price fluctuates continuously based on company performance, market sentiment, macroeconomic indicators, and regulatory developments. For banks, factors such as loan growth, interest rate spreads, and credit quality directly impact profitability and, in turn, shareholder value. H3: What Causes Banks Stock Price to Rise or Fall?
Price movements reflect both real performance—like quarterly earnings and loan growth—and investor sentiment tied to economic health and policy changes. Monthly and annual reports, interest rate trends, and regulatory shifts all influence market expectations.
